Common questions

Is the Army & Navy Martini Sporter restricted in Canada?

The RCMP Firearms Reference Table records the Army & Navy Martini Sporter (single-shot, chambered in .297/230, .303 British, .357 Remington Maximum, made in Unknown) as Non Restricted in Canada, under FRN 121101. Classification attaches to the specific firearm rather than the model name, so variants with a different barrel length, overall length or action can carry a different class. Confirm the record matches the firearm in front of you, and verify with the RCMP Canadian Firearms Program before any transfer.

What licence do I need to buy a Army & Navy Martini Sporter?

A valid non-restricted PAL, which the seller must verify before the firearm changes hands. No registration is required for individuals, and the firearm can be shipped by a carrier that accepts firearms.

What is FRN 121101?

FRN 121101 is the Firearm Reference Number the RCMP assigns to this Army & Navy Martini Sporter record in the Firearms Reference Table. Quoting the FRN is the unambiguous way to identify a firearm in a transfer, a registration or an import, because model names are reused across variants that are not classified alike.
